Dogs can eat dragon fruit, but it is not recommended to feed too much at one time. Dragon fruit is rich in vitamins, minerals and trace elements.Proper feeding can supplement nutrition for dogs and help improve their overall immunity. Can dogs eat dragon fruit? Do you want to eat dragon fruit? In addition, dragon fruit is rich in dietary fiber, which can promote intestinal peristalsis in dogs and help dogs relieve the symptoms of constipation. . However, the sugar content of dragon fruit is relatively high, which will increase the metabolic burden on the dog's kidneys, and many dogs have a relatively simple daily diet. Eating a large amount of dragon fruit suddenly can easily irritate the gastrointestinal tract and cause diarrhea in dogs. Dogs can eat dragon fruit, but not too much. The sugar in dragon fruit is not good for your dog's teeth, stomach, and hair. Secondly, if the dog's dog food can meet the nutritional and energy needs of the dog for a day, then it is not necessary to supplement the fruit, taste fresh can, but eat more is not necessary. If the owner feels that the dog only eats dog food and wants to supplement vitamins, he can buy pet vitamin tablets for the dog to eat. In SUMMARY: Can Dogs eat Dragon Fruit? Dogs can eat dragon fruit, but can not eat too much at a time, to eat the right amount, because dragon fruit contains sugar, bad for the dog's health. Eating too much dragon fruit can cause the following injuries to dogs. 1, cause hair removal: The sugar contained in dragon fruit will increase the burden of the dog's stomach and cause endocrine disorders, eating too much will make the dog endocrine disorders and even hair removal. 2, damage to teeth: dragon fruit sugar can cause tooth decay. 3, cause weight gain: eating too much sugar will make you fat, and obesity is easy to induce a series of diseases.
